MOBILE.DE
Mobile.de is classified as one of the largest electronic car markets that we recommend dealing with. What sets this website apart is that it showcases a wide range of German cars from various models, whether they are new or old.
MOBILE.DE supports ten different languages, including English, Turkish, and Spanish. It is supervised by specialized experts who oversee the car sales process. It facilitates communication between the seller and the buyer in a simplified manner.

Autoscout24
If you are interested in obtaining the best types of used cars in Germany, you can deal with this website, as it is an international platform for buying and selling both new and used cars.
It enjoys wide popularity in Germany, with Autoscot having over 27 million customers annually.
The website stands out for its user-friendly interface that facilitates the user in purchasing a car through it. It also features a multi-search function, providing information about car details and facilitating communication between the seller and the buyer. This makes the process of buying a car in Germany smooth and easy.

A car sale contract in Germany
There are a series of steps and legal procedures that must be followed when writing a car sales contract in Germany to avoid any legal issues. Writing a car contract is also necessary for obtaining a driver’s license.
And please be aware, dear reader, that it is necessary to bring your official ID or passport in order to fill out the form and complete all the procedures, which include the following steps:
- The exact date of the car contract’s drafting must be specified.
- The names of both parties are written in the German language (as their native language).
- The specifications of the desired car must be included in the car purchase contract in Germany, and they should include the following information:
-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and chassis number.
- Engine number.
- The model.
- The brand.
- Color.
- The price of the car must be written in Euro currency.
- The process of writing the car contract is carried out at the Traffic Department office, and each region has its own designated office. The buyer is required to go to the office corresponding to their region.
- And providing his/her driver’s license.
- And car insurance documents.
- You must have the TÜV inspection done before signing the contract at an estimated cost of around 100 euros, and if the car fails the inspection, you will not be able to register its contract.
- A registration fee of 30 euros is required for vehicle registration, and the amount is not fixed and subject to change.

Important Tips Before Buying a German Car
There are a number of tips that you should be aware of before heading to buy a car from Germany, and the importance of these tips lies in being fully informed about what you should do and determining whether the car will meet your requirements or not.
And those tips will be provided to you in the form of steps that you should follow sequentially, as follows:
- You need to determine the type of car you want to buy and specify its specifications.
- Checking the registration upon purchase and verifying the number of previous owners, in the case of a used car, significantly affects the price.
- The type of fuel for a car should be well understood in order to determine the cost of the vehicle appropriately.
- It is important to be familiar with the capabilities of the car, the dates of technical inspection, and its mechanism.
- It is essential to verify whether car spare parts are adequately available in the market or not.
- If you are going to buy a used car, you should consider whether the car has been accident-free, and do not hesitate to ask the seller about it. If you are purchasing from online car-selling websites, it should be indicated on the websites mentioned whether the car has been previously involved in an accident.
- You need to consider that the car must have an emissions sticker because Germany enforces environmental conservation rules.
